请求参数
名称 |
类型 |
必须 |
长度限制(字符) |
参数格式 |
描述 |
Action |
String |
是 |
确定值 |
[a-zA-Z]+ |
操作接口名,系统规定参数,取值:GetLoginProfile |
UserName |
String |
是 |
最短1,最长64 |
[\w+=,.@-]+ |
待查询登录配置的IAM用户名 |
返回元素(调用成功)
错误码(调用不成功)
错误代码(Code) |
错误消息(Message) |
HTTP 状态码 |
中文描述(语义) |
InvalidParameterValue |
An value must be supplied for the input parameter %s. |
400 |
输入参数%s的值不能为空,具体参数名在%s说明 |
InvalidParameterValue |
An invalid or out-of-range value was supplied for the input parameter %s. |
400 |
输入参数 %s的值无效、不合法或者超出范围,具体参数名在%s说明 |
UserNoSuchEntity |
The request was rejected because it referenced 'User' that does not exist. |
404 |
请求被拒绝,因其引用的“用户”不存在 |
LoginProfileNoSuchEntity |
The request was rejected because it referenced 'LoginProfile' that does not exist. |
404 |
请求被拒绝,因其引用的“登录配置文件”不存在 |
示例(调用成功)
请求示例
https://iam.api.ksyun.com/?Action=GetLoginProfile&UserName=Bob&公共请求参数
返回示例
<GetLoginProfileResponse>
<GetLoginProfileResult>
<LoginProfile>
<PasswordResetRequired>false</PasswordResetRequired>
<UserName>Bob</UserName>
<CreateDate>2016-05-16T15:27:10.000Z</CreateDate>
</LoginProfile>
</GetLoginProfileResult>
<ResponseMetadata>
<RequestId>e5c74f82-0d97-4245-8fba-03a40d92bf7e</RequestId>
</ResponseMetadata>
</GetLoginProfileResponse>
{
"CreateLoginProfileResult": {
"LoginProfile": {
"PasswordResetRequired": "false",
"UserName": "ziyao",
"CreateDate": "2016-05-16T15:27:10.000Z"
}
},
"ResponseMetadata": {
"RequestId": "a4f12801-f61d-4142-b45f-240455291c00"
}
}